[PATCH net-next 6/7] tls: convert getsockopt to sockopt_t
From: Breno Leitao
Date: Thu Jul 16 2026 - 09:07:15 EST
Continue converting the proto-layer getsockopt callbacks to the sockopt_t
interface, converting do_tls_getsockopt() and its per-option helpers to
take a sockopt_t.
The thin tls_getsockopt() wrapper keeps its __user signature for now: it
builds a user-backed sockopt_t with sockopt_init_user(), calls the helper,
and writes the returned length back to optlen. The helpers use
copy_to_iter() instead of copy_to_user(); the NULL optval check in the
TLS_TX/TLS_RX path is preserved by testing the iterator user buffer.
No functional change.
